Items disappear when changing display mode

Hello I've been having this issue for a while, tried everything from re-installing & also deleting preferences but it's not working. Many elements of my work go missing on my documents, both on normal and preview mode. Is this a bug? You can see the elements disappearing and also inside the red areas there's supposed to be a vector which is not appearing in both cases. When I export the Pdfs they have everything on it so it's just a display issue.. but I can't keep working like this, sometimes I have to move objects within the area and I can't see them.. it happens with various files.

Looks like you have GPU Preview turned on, try unchecking GPU Performance in Preferences.

Hi, I had the same problem and it was fixed by turning off the GPU.
But now scrolling through the document is slower than before and animated zoom is lost.
By the way, my computer is a 27-inch iMac, late 2012.
